java算法插入排序优化代码
运行此方法需要为main方法传递参数
package com.zuidaima.sort; /** *@author www.zuidaima.com **/ public class TestSort { public static void main(String args[]){ int l = args.length; int[] a = new int[l]; for(int i = 0;i < l;i++){ a[i] = Integer.parseInt(args[i]); } for(int i = 0;i < l;i++){ int k = i; int j; for(j = k + 1;j < l;j++){ if(a[j] < a[k]){ k = j; } } System.out.print("j = " + j); if(k != i){ int temp = a[i]; a[i] = a[k]; a[k] = temp; } } System.out.println(); for(int i = 0;i < l;i++){ System.out.print(" a[" + i +"]:" + a[i]); } } }
郑重声明:本站内容如果来自互联网及其他传播媒体,其版权均属原媒体及文章作者所有。转载目的在于传递更多信息及用于网络分享,并不代表本站赞同其观点和对其真实性负责,也不构成任何其他建议。